丰满人妻一区二区三区无码AV|国产乱色国产精品免费视频|国产精品一区二区不卡的视频|2020精品国产福利在线观看香蕉

    1. <rp id="2o2at"><nav id="2o2at"></nav></rp>
      
      

      <rt id="2o2at"></rt>
      <ruby id="2o2at"><nav id="2o2at"></nav></ruby>

    2. <rp id="2o2at"><meter id="2o2at"></meter></rp>

        <tt id="2o2at"><form id="2o2at"></form></tt>

      1. <source id="2o2at"></source>

          首頁 > 編程 > Java > 正文

          FreeJava 的使用方法(四)菜單功能介紹

          2019-11-17 06:10:38
          字體:
          來源:轉載
          供稿:網友
          5.Freejava菜單功能介紹

          由于FreeJava程序不大,功能也是靠JDK支持,因此自身的功能就不是很多了,非常輕易熟悉這個軟件。下面逐一給大家介紹菜單:

          File 菜單:File菜單是一些基本的功能,有點介紹價值的就是PReferences選項,綜合設置FreeJava的地方,點擊后的界面如下:

          FreeJava 的使用方法(四)菜單功能介紹


          這里能設置各種參數,假如改變了JDK的安裝路徑,在這里填上就可以了。后面的選項里面可以設置各種字符的顏色與字符大小。推薦使用默認值。

          Edit:這里主要是一些撤消,剪切,復制,粘貼,查找,替換,縮進與不縮進,將制表符轉換成空格,刷新文件列表更新文件。不用多說。

          View:也不用多說,顯示/不顯示工具欄,顯示/不顯示狀態欄,顯示/不顯示工程文件窗口。

          Project:創建,關閉,打開工程等等。有必要介紹一下Creat Jar選項。在安裝了JDK2的機器上,能夠直接運行一種Jar程序,而不需要執行Java命令,就像執行.exe文件一樣,雙擊這種后綴名為"jar"的文件,就可以直接運行。這個選項就是為創建這種文件而設立的,省去了自己在DOS環境下的敲擊麻煩。要創建這個文件,必須確保你的程序已經通過了語法檢查,并全部被編譯通過。"show archive content"選項則是在FreeJava 中打開一個"jar"文件運行。沒有什么用途。
          Builder:菜單中,已經介紹了,在工具欄上有相應的按鈕,"run with console"則是在DOS環境下運行。這個與你在純DOS下看到了結果會一模一樣。

          其余的菜單與Windows下的軟件菜單差不多。

          6.使用經驗點滴

          1. 快速移動光標到某處,假如你想查找錯誤,假如知道是哪個類中的哪個函數,可以直接雙擊工程樹窗口中的相應函數,就可以轉到函數或者類的開始處?;蛟贘ava源代碼窗口頂部,找到一個下拉菜單,里面有全部的類和函數的選項,選擇要去的地方即可。

          2. FreeJava在win2000里面能很好的顯示中文,但在win98里面有困難,中文字符串看起來會像亂碼,建議你先用英文表示,等程序全部完成以后,換一個比較好的文本編輯器,比如說EditPlus,在這里面打開Java的源文件,將要改變的字符串改成中文的。然后回到FreeJava中編譯運行,不管是怎樣的亂碼,運行結果是能顯示中文的。

          3. JDK有支持中文的最新版本,在win98中提示信息有時候能正確顯示在信息窗口中,有時候卻不行,中文字的方向不對。這個我也沒有想到解決的辦法。

          4. FreeJava雖然比較好用,但也有一些小BUG,假如程序有錯誤,導致錯誤的運行后退出,它不能正確接收已經退出的信號,使得"stop"按鈕是灰的,不能終止下來,這樣,你是沒有辦法進行下一次編譯的。不過它不妨礙你修改代碼,但要進行第二次編譯,只能先將FreeJava關了,然后再重新啟動。
          進入討論組討論。


          發表評論 共有條評論
          用戶名: 密碼:
          驗證碼: 匿名發表
          1. <rp id="2o2at"><nav id="2o2at"></nav></rp>
            
            

            <rt id="2o2at"></rt>
            <ruby id="2o2at"><nav id="2o2at"></nav></ruby>

          2. <rp id="2o2at"><meter id="2o2at"></meter></rp>

              <tt id="2o2at"><form id="2o2at"></form></tt>

            1. <source id="2o2at"></source>